To thrive in an executive coach career, one must possess a unique set of skills and qualities that set them apart from the rest. Firstly, executive coaches must have a deep understanding of human behavior, psychology, and leadership principles. They must be able to analyze complex situations, identify underlying issues, and provide actionable insights and solutions to help executives overcome their challenges and achieve their goals. In addition, executive coaches must possess excellent communication skills, as they need to establish trust and build strong relationships with their clients in order to effectively guide and support them on their leadership journey.
One of the key aspects of a successful executive coach career is the ability to adapt to different personalities, work styles, and organizational cultures. Every executive is unique, with their own strengths, weaknesses, and aspirations. As an executive coach, it is crucial to tailor your approach to each individual client in order to provide personalized guidance and support that meets their specific needs and helps them achieve their desired outcomes. This level of customization and flexibility is what sets top executive coaches apart from the rest and allows them to build a successful and fulfilling career in this competitive field.
In addition to individual coaching sessions, executive coaches often lead group workshops, facilitate team-building exercises, and conduct leadership training programs for organizations looking to enhance the skills and capabilities of their executives. By diversifying their offerings and expanding their scope of services, executive coaches can attract a wider range of clients and establish themselves as reputable experts in the field. This not only boosts their credibility and visibility in the industry but also opens up new opportunities for growth and advancement in their executive coach career.
Another vital aspect of a thriving executive coach career is continuous learning and professional development. The business world is constantly evolving, with new trends, technologies, and challenges emerging on a regular basis. As an executive coach, it is essential to stay up to date with the latest industry developments, research findings, and best practices in order to deliver the highest quality coaching services to your clients. By attending conferences, participating in workshops, and engaging in peer-to-peer networking, executive coaches can expand their knowledge base, refine their skills, and stay ahead of the curve in this competitive and dynamic field.
